Serdang Heart Centre: RM546 Million Facility Facing Critical Failures?.
The Serdang Heart Centre, inaugurated in December 2022 with a budget of RM546 million, was hailed as a beacon of hope for Malaysian heart patients. Promising world-class treatment and reduced reliance on the National Heart Institute (IJN), it seemed poised to revolutionize cardiac care.
However, just 18 months later, problems have surfaced, raising concerns about the operational capacity of this state-of-the-art facility.
A Series of Failures
During a parliamentary debate on Budget 2025, Puchong MP Yeo Bee Yin questioned the Ministry of Health (MOH) about the centre’s performance. Yeo highlighted a startling report from May 2024 revealing that all four operation theatres were rendered unusable due to technical and electrical issues. By June 2024, the MOH claimed three of the theatres were back in operation, yet by July, one was closed again for three weeks.
